Actor Dilip Kumar who has been battling a lot of health issues for a very long time has quarantined himself as a precautionary measure against the novel coronavirus. The seniro actor informed the news to his fans through Twitter. He wrote, "I am under complete isolation and quarantine due to the #CoronavirusOutbreak. Saira has left nothing to chance, ensuring I do not catch any infection."

The number of coronavirus cases in the country has touched 114 and the country is slowly moving toards a virtual halt with shootings and many production houses being shut down. The government in order to avoid the spread of the virus have asked schools colleges, malls, cinema halls to be closed till March 31st. The coronavirus has already infected numerous celebs including Tom Hanks, Olga Kurylenko and recent one being actor Idris Elba.
